Witnesses are being sought by police after a stained glass window in a Great Yarmouth church was smashed.

Vandals struck between 10.30am on Friday, April 30, and 11am on Sunday, May 2, at St Mary's Church on Southtown Road.

Police would like to hear from anyone who may have witnessed the incident or noticed suspicious persons in the area between the times stated.

Anyone with information should contact PC Pete Richeda at Gorleston Police on 0845 456 4567 or alternatively call Crimestoppers anonymously on 0800 555111.
